Opinions on which X5 to get

I am looking at a

2001, Silver on Black, Wide-Nav, Sports Package, Remus, 2004 5 spoke rims, 61000 miles = 25 grand

or

2003, Dark Grey on Black, Sports package, Premium Sound, Nav, 72,000 miles = 27 grand

The debate is = Is it worth the extra 2 or so thousand dollars to get the higher year with more options, but more mileage. Or get the lower year with less miles, better exhaust, and a warranty thru the year?
